
Переменные х и у описаны в программе как целочисленные. Определите значение переменной х после
выполнения следующего фрагмента программы .div(a.b) целочисленное деление (a.b) х:=432 у:=div(x,100) х:=mod(х,100)*10 х:=х+у

Ответы на вопрос

х:=432
у:=div(432,100) получим 4
х:=mod(432,100)*10 получаем 320
х:=320+4 получаем 324



x : = 432;
y : = x div 100; // целочисленное деление. 432 div 10 = 4
x : = ( x mod 100 ) * 10; // mod - остаток от деления. (432 mod 100)*10 = 32*10 = 320
x : = x + y; - 320 + 4 = 324
Ответ 324



Давайте разберем каждую строчку программы по порядку:
div(a.b)
- это вероятно ошибка в тексте вопроса, потому что.
не может быть частью имени переменной или функции в языке программирования. Возможно, это должно быть простоdiv(a, b)
, что представляет собой операцию целочисленного деления между переменнымиa
иb
.х:=432
- в данной строке значение 432 присваивается переменнойх
.у:=div(x,100)
- здесь переменнойу
присваивается результат целочисленного деленияx
на 100.х:=mod(х,100)*10
- в этой строке переменнаях
перезаписывается результатом выражения: остаток от деления значениях
на 100 умноженный на 10.х:=х+у
- в конечном этапе, переменнойх
присваивается результат сложения значениях
су
.
Давайте выполним эти операции:
Изначально: х = 432, у = div(432, 100) = 4
(целочисленное деление).
Затем: х = mod(432, 100) * 10 = 32 * 10 = 320
.
И, наконец: х = 320 + 4 = 324
.
Таким образом, значение переменной х
после выполнения фрагмента программы будет равно 324
.


Похожие вопросы
Топ вопросов за вчера в категории Информатика







Последние заданные вопросы в категории Информатика
-
Математика
-
Литература
-
Алгебра
-
Русский язык
-
Геометрия
-
Английский язык
-
Химия
-
Физика
-
Биология
-
Другие предметы
-
История
-
Обществознание
-
Окружающий мир
-
География
-
Українська мова
-
Информатика
-
Українська література
-
Қазақ тiлi
-
Экономика
-
Музыка
-
Право
-
Беларуская мова
-
Французский язык
-
Немецкий язык
-
МХК
-
ОБЖ
-
Психология
-
Физкультура и спорт
-
Астрономия
-
Кыргыз тили
-
Оʻzbek tili